2786397 | Primary Facility | 2018-10-09 | Routine/Complete Inspection | No Violations Noted | Weather was 74° and sunny at time of inspection. There were no Chief representatives on location at time of inspection. Well is a spud conductor only. Conductor casing was cemented in to surface. Mouse hole was also set and covered with a steel plate at time of inspection. No violations were noted at time of inspection. |
2811966 | Primary Facility | 2018-12-06 | Routine/Complete Inspection | No Violations Noted | I met Trey Villareal, Jeremy Boyd, and Billy Swanson when I arrived. Precision rig 569 was on location, drilling the surface hole on the East 1H well. Containments appeared to be in excellent condition, site housekeeping was good. |
2842977 | Primary Facility | 2019-02-19 | Incident- Response to Accident or Event | No Violations Noted | On February 19, 2019, the Department conducted an investigation on the Chief Oil & Gas LLC Raimo Pad. A split hose caused a spill of base oil outside of containment off the well pad. The operator estimates about 1 bbl of base oil had spilled. At the time of inspection, the soil of the impacted area has been excavated. The soil has been placed in covered roll-off containers. The excavated area did not appear to have any visually impacted soil remaining. The Department spoke with Jeremy Watson with Chief Oil & Gas LLC. He said that Waste Management was coming to do a profile of the contaminated soil and haul it away.
During the investigation, the operator was cleaning and removing timber mats. There was a vac truck onsite to remove the wash water out of the spill containment. The Department spoke with Peg Farrell on the phone. The Department discussed that the Act 2 process should be started. The release of base oil of the well pad is a violation of CSL 402(b), 78a 56(a), and SWMA 301. |
